The Office for Local Government (Oflog) is pushing ahead with work to expand its data gathering despite ministers pausing its early warning conversations, The MJ understands.

Labour ministers will review the long-term role of the watchdog, which was created by the previous Conservative administration, by the end of the year but the watchdog's remit beyond its early warning conversations is continuing in the short term.
